    1992 NSR250SE for sale. 14589 km. Clear NJ title. Bike has most original parts and all original fairings. Track set up currently. I will post pics of original parts and list in next day or so.
    10750$ I can possibly help with delivery of bike within a reasonable distance of Phila.

    Previous owner had bike worked at Speedwerks
    Carbs and engine gone through
    K Tech rear shock and front internals set up at Speedwerks
    Tyga rear sets
    Tyga fairing stay
    Tyga SS exhaust / new o rings and gaskets just installed. ( have spare sets of o rings and gaskets)
    Quick shifter
    Motion pro throttle
    Steering damper
    Performance plus cooling hoses/With temp sensor
    Carbon chain guard
    Carbon heel guard
    Dunlop sport max tires. Still decent date code 16/18
    Premix running castor 927/ Sunoco optima race fuel. Might have some optima to throw in
    Brakes recently flushed/ running motul rbf 600
    Aluminum rear stand included

    Hate to sell but more focused on my older Ducati’s
